Merge pull request #3478 from node-red/auto-gen-name

Allow node name to be auto-generated when added
This commit is contained in:
Nick O'Leary
2022-03-14 19:35:58 +00:00
committed by GitHub
5 changed files with 94 additions and 14 deletions

View File

@@ -507,6 +507,9 @@
$("#node-input-complete").val($("#node-input-typed-complete").typedInput('value'));
}
$("#node-input-statusVal").val($("#node-input-typed-status").typedInput('value'));
},
onadd: function() {
RED.actions.invoke("core:generate-node-names",this)
}
});
})();

View File

@@ -209,6 +209,8 @@
}
function onAdd() {
RED.actions.invoke("core:generate-node-names",this)
for (var i=0;i<this.links.length;i++) {
var n = RED.nodes.node(this.links[i]);
if (n && n.links.indexOf(this.id) === -1) {
@@ -286,7 +288,10 @@
oneditsave: function() {
onEditSave(this);
},
oneditresize: resizeNodeList
oneditresize: resizeNodeList,
onadd: function() {
RED.actions.invoke("core:generate-node-names",this)
}
});
RED.nodes.registerType('link out',{